adjective
- occurring throughout or distributed across all tropical regions of the world
Usage: biology; geography
Examples
- Many pantropical plant species can be found in rainforests across Africa, Asia, and South America.
- The pantropical distribution of certain bird species reflects their ability to adapt to similar climates worldwide.
- Coconut palms are a classic example of pantropical vegetation.
- Scientists study pantropical patterns to understand global biodiversity.
